About When Will It Strike Noon (1958) — A Gripping Drama of Power and Rebellion

Set in the tumultuous 1950s, When Will It Strike Noon (1958) transports viewers to the small South American republic of Guadalarma, where the ruthless despot Don Salvador holds sway. Directed by Edmond T. Gréville, this gripping drama stars Dany Robin, Georges Marchal, and Jean-Roger Caussimon. The film's tense atmosphere and complex themes make for a thought-provoking experience, as the French jeweler Michel Dumartin becomes embroiled in a deadly struggle against the regime. With its gripping narrative and memorable characters, When Will It Strike Noon is a must-watch for fans of international cinema.

As the city's residents live in fear of Don Salvador's men, the French jeweler Michel Dumartin finds himself at the center of a deadly conspiracy. With the regime's henchmen closing in, Dumartin must navigate the treacherous landscape to uncover the truth. Will he be able to survive, or will the forces of oppression silence him forever?
